Step into Your New Role As a talented Structural Engineer, will perform engineering tasks in the transportation and structural engineering field through application of relevant design criteria, standards, and processes. You will participate in and contribute to a diverse range of engineering services in our team-oriented environment providing public and private clients with professional engineering services for structural design projects including bridges, culverts, retaining walls, developing design calculations, load ratings and specifications. This hybrid opportunity is available in our New Cumberland, PA or Cranberry, PA office. Responsibilities Develop design plans for new transportation structures and for the maintenance, repair, rehabilitation, and replacement of bridges/culverts. Utilize CADD and engineering software to create detailed design plans and technical drawings. Prepare structural design calculations in compliance with relevant design standards and client preferences. Perform structural analysis on both new and existing transportation structures using specialized design software. Prepare construction cost estimates and specifications for various transportation projects. Qualifications BSCE from an ABET accredited engineering program (MSCE preferred) 0 to 6 years of relevant experience in structural engineering. I.T. (Engineer-in-Training) certificate, or the ability and motivation to obtain it in the first year of employment. Proficiency with Microsoft Office and MicroStation. Strong written and oral communication skills. Ability to establish and maintain positive working relationships with team members, project managers, and clients. PennDOT and/or Pennsylvania Turnpike Commission (PTC) bridge design experience preferred. Familiarity with AASHTO, PennDOT, and PTC standards preferred. Experience with the design and analysis of transportation structures (bridges, culverts, retaining walls, sign structures) preferred.
